Output 37885668917281871b4606d767a6850eb326cce65ec40aa9fb07d62000e62523:1

value
1097420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efe555fc4d52b6849c921f9f7de62359fc590a00 OP_EQUAL
address
MVmcTpAdzdJdXfv8HVAfZwcjodQoY45wPK
transaction
37885668917281871b4606d767a6850eb326cce65ec40aa9fb07d62000e62523
spent
true